How Does a Hair Transplant Work For The Temples?
There are 2 main techniques used to transplant hair into the temples:
- Follicular Unit Excision (FUE): FUE is a meticulous technique where individual hair follicles are harvested from a donor area (usually the back of the scalp) and transplanted to the target area, such as the temples.
This method has become highly popular due to its minimal scarring, natural-looking results, and short recovery time allowing him to get back to exercising after his hair transplant quicker. This procedure is explained in our animation video below.
- Follicular Unit Transplantation (FUT): FUT, also known as the strip method, involves removing a small strip of scalp from the back of the head, from which hair follicles are then extracted and transplanted to the desired areas.
This technique can yield a high number of grafts in one session, making it beneficial for individuals with extensive hair loss. However, FUT does leave a linear scar at the donor site, which is one reason high-profile clients often prefer FUE for less visible scarring.
While FUT is highly effective, it’s typically more suitable for cases requiring a larger number of grafts rather than precision hairline refinements like those needed at the temples.

Hair Follicle Structure
Straight hair follicles have a simpler structure, typically growing in a uniform, linear direction. This makes the excision process more straightforward compared to curly hair, but it also means that any misalignment during transplantation can be more noticeable. To achieve a natural look, skilled surgeons must carefully position each follicle at the correct angle and density, ensuring the transplanted hair integrates seamlessly with the existing strands while maintaining a natural flow in a hairline.
Density and Volume
Straight hair tends to lie flatter against the scalp, meaning achieving a full, dense look can require careful planning.
Unlike curly hair, which naturally adds volume due to its shape, straight hair relies more on strategic graft placement and density distribution to create the appearance of thickness. The surgeon must meticulously angle each follicle to ensure a natural, seamless blend with existing hair while maintaining the correct growth direction for the most authentic result.
Angle and Direction
The growth direction and natural flow of straight hair are crucial for achieving a smooth, seamless look. A slight misalignment in the angle or direction of the transplanted follicles can be more noticeable with straight hair, making precision essential in ensuring the hair integrates naturally.
